Accessories Are Becoming Available

I just returned from smart in Laguna Niguel (Friday the 8th) and was pleasantly surprised to find that I could actually buy some of the smart accessories. None of these are yet on display in the smart building, but may be obtained through the adjacent Mercedes Parts Department. Ask for Jeff, as he seem to be the one with the best chance of finding the somewhat disordered parts.

I picked up the sunglass holder, the cloth carpet mats and the roller blind (the luggage space retractable cover and net). Asked for the fanfare horns but Jeff couldn't immediately locate them, though he thought that they were on hand.

Don't have the car yet, but am working on the accessories.

I actually purchased all my many accessories from overseas and saved a bundle by avoiding taxes and dealer mark up. Mainly, I went this route to obtain those extra accessories that smartUSA decided not to offer like the windscreen for the cabrio, the multipurpose box, the two tone horn, ugraded rims and the list goes on. The only thing I plan on purchasing from my dealer are the extra set of panels. So if there is something you want, check out smart.com on the UK site to see what extras can be had that would fit your lifestyle and go for it. Enjoy whatever you buy (regardless who provided it!).
